AWS CodePipeline Kotlin code examples

This README discusses how to run the Kotlin code examples for AWS CodePipeline.

Running the AWS CodePipeline Kotlin files

IMPORTANT

The Kotlin code examples perform AWS operations for the account and AWS Region for which you've specified credentials, and you may incur AWS service charges by running them. See the AWS Pricing page for details about the charges you can expect for a given service and operation.

Some of these examples perform destructive operations on AWS resources, such as deleting an existing pipeline. Be very careful when running an operation that deletes or modifies AWS resources in your account. It's best to create separate test-only resources when experimenting with these examples.

You will find these examples:

  • CreatePipeline - Demonstrates how to create a pipeline.
  • DeletePipeline - Demonstrates how to delete a pipeline.
  • GetPipeline - Demonstrates how to retrieve a specific pipeline.
  • ListPipelineExecutions - Demonstrates how to all executions for a specific pipeline.
  • ListPipelines - Demonstrates how to retrieve all pipelines.
  • StartPipelineExecution - Demonstrates how to execute a pipeline.

To run these examples, you can setup your development environment to use Gradle to configure and build AWS SDK for Kotlin projects. For more information, see Get started with the AWS SDK for Kotlin.
